==Events of 1895==
===January - March===

* [[January 5]] - [[Dreyfus Affair]]: [[France|French]] officer [[Alfred Dreyfus]] is stripped of his army rank and sentenced to life imprisonment on [[Devil's Island]].
* [[January 21]] - [[National Trust for Places of Historic Interest or Natural Beauty|The National Trust]] is founded in Britain by [[Octavia Hill]], [[Robert Hunter (environmentalist)|Robert Hunter]] and [[Hardwicke Rawnsley|Canon Hardwicke Rawnsley]].
* [[February 9]] - Mintonette, which would come to be known as [[Volleyball]], is created by [[William G. Morgan]] at [[Holyoke, Massachusetts]].
* [[February 11]] - The lowest ever [[United Kingdom|UK]] temperature of -27.2°C (measured as -17°F) was recorded at [[Braemar]] in [[Aberdeenshire (traditional)|Aberdeenshire]]. This record was equalled in [[1982#January|1982]] and again in [[1995#December|1995]].
* [[February 14]] - First showing of [[Oscar Wilde]]'s last play [[The Importance of Being Earnest]] (St. James' Theatre in [[London]]).
* [[March 1]] - [[William L. Wilson]] is appointed [[United States Postmaster General]].
* [[March 3]] - In [[Munich]], [[bicycle|bicyclists]] have to pass a test and display [[license plate]]s.
*[[March 4]] - Japanese troops capture [[Liaoyang]] and land in [[Taiwan]].
===April - June===

* [[April 6]] - [[Oscar Wilde]] is arrested after losing a [[libel]] case against the [[John Sholto Douglas, 9th Marquess of Queensberry|Marquess of Queensberry]].
* [[April 14]] - A major [[earthquake]] severely damages [[Ljubljana]], [[Slovenia]].
* [[April 16]] - The town of [[Sturgeon Falls, Ontario]], is incorporated.
* [[April 17]] - The [[Treaty of Shimonoseki]] (also known as Treaty of Maguan) is signed between [[China]] and [[Japan]]. This marks the end of the first [[Sino-Japanese War (1894-1895)|Sino-Japanese War]], and the defeated [[Qing Empire]] is forced to renounce its claims on [[Korea]] and to concede the southern portion of the [[Fengtien]] [[Political divisions of China|province]], [[Taiwan]], and the [[Pescadores Islands]] to [[Japan]].
* [[April 22]] - [[Gongche Shangshu movement]] - 603 candidates signed a ten-thousand-word petition against the [[Treaty of Shimonoseki]].
<!--MAY-->
* [[May 2]] - [[Gongche Shangshu movement]] - Thousands of Beijing scholars and citizens protested against [[Treaty of Shimonoseki]].
* [[May 24]] - Anti-Japanese officials led by [[Tang Ching-sung]] in [[Taiwan]] declare independence from the [[Qing Dynasty]], forming the short-lived [[Republic of Formosa]].
* [[May 25]] - [[Oscar Wilde]] is convicted of "[[sodomy]] and gross indecency" and is sentenced to serve two years in Reading (HM Prison)|prison]] at [[The Ballad of Reading Gaol|Reading]].
* [[May 27]] - The [[Supreme Court of the United States]] decides ''[[In re Debs]]'', ruling that the federal government had the right to regulate interstate commerce, legalizing the military suppression of the [[Pullman Strike]].
<!--JUNE-->
* [[June 28]] - Union of [[Nicaragua]], [[Honduras]] and [[El Salvador]] begins (ends in [[1898]]).
===July - September===

* Night of [[July 10]]/[[July 11|11]] - [[Doukhobor]]s' Pacifist protests culminate in the "Burning of the Arms" in their villages in [[South Caucasus]].
* [[July 15]] - [[Archie MacLaren]] scores [[County Championship]] [[cricket]] record innings of 424 for Lancashire against Somerset at Taunton.
<!--AUGUST-->
* [[August 19]] - [[American frontier]] murderer and outlaw [[John Wesley Hardin]] is killed by an off-duty policeman in a [[bar (establishment)|saloon]] in [[El Paso, Texas]].
* [[August 29]] - The sport of [[rugby league]] is formed at a meeting in the George Hotel, [[Huddersfield]], [[England]].
<!--SEPTEMBER-->
* [[September 3]] - The first professional [[American football]] game is played, in [[Latrobe, Pennsylvania]], between the Latrobe [[YMCA]] and the Jeannette Athletic Club. (Latrobe wins 12-0).
* [[September 18]] - [[Booker T. Washington]] delivers the Atlanta Compromise Speech.
===October - December===

* October - [[Rudyard Kipling]] publishes the story "[[Mowgli]] Leaves the Jungle Forever" in ''[[Cosmopolitan (magazine)|The Cosmopolitan]]'' illustrated magazine (price 10 cents).
* [[October 1]] - French troops capture [[Antananarivo]] in [[Madagascar]].
* [[October 22]] - Train wreck at [[Montparnasse]] Station in [[Paris]].
* [[October 31]] - Major [[earthquake]] occurs in the [[New Madrid Seismic Zone]], the last to date.
<!--NOVEMBER-->
* [[November 5]] - [[George B. Selden]] is granted the first U.S. [[patent]] for an [[automobile]].
* [[November 8]] - [[Wilhelm Röntgen]] discovers a type of [[electromagnetic radiation|radiation]] later known as [[X-ray]]s.
*[[November 25]] - [[Oscar Hammerstein]] opens the Olympia Theatre, the first theatre to be built in [[New York City|NYC]]'s [[Times Square]] district.
* [[November 27]] - At the Swedish-Norwegian Club in [[Paris]], [[Alfred Nobel]] signs his [[last will and testament]], setting aside his estate to establish the [[Nobel Prize]] after his death.
<!--DECEMBER-->
* December - 3,000 [[Armenians]] are burned alive in [[Urfa]] by the Ottoman troops.
*[[December 7]] - A corps of 2,500 Italian troops, mostly [[Ascari]], are crushed by 30,000 Abyssian troops at [[Amba Alagi]].
* [[December 24]] - [[George Washington Vanderbilt II]] officially opens "[[Biltmore House]]" estate on Christmas Eve inviting his family to celebrate his new home in [[Asheville]], NC.
* [[December 28]] - [[Auguste Lumière|Auguste]] and [[Louis Lumière]] display their first moving picture film in Paris.
===Undated===
* The [[London School of Economics|London School of Economics and Political Science]] is founded in [[London]], [[England]].
* [[Konstantin Tsiolkovsky]] proposes a [[space elevator]].
* [[Grace Chisholm Young]] becomes the first woman awarded a doctorate at a German university.
* [[W.E.B. Du Bois]] becomes the first [[African American]] to receive a Ph.D. from [[Harvard University]].
* [[Duck Reach Power Station, Tasmania]], opens.
* The first [[Boxer (dog)]] show is held at [[Munich]], [[Germany]].
* Huge crowd at the [[Welsh National|Welsh Grand National]] at [[Ely Racecourse]], [[Cardiff]], almost overwhelms police trying to keep out gatecrashers.
* The gold reserve of the [[U.S. Treasury]] is saved when [[J. P. Morgan]] and the [[Rothschilds]] loan $65 million worth of gold to the [[United States government]].
* Completion of the [[Biltmore Estate]] near [[Asheville, North Carolina]].
* [[Swarovski]] company opens.
* [[Coup]] in [[Guayaquil]] starts 20 years of ultra-liberist government in [[Ecuador]].{{Fact|date=June 2008}}
